James Ashton & Edward McHugh is the Lochee branch of James Ashton & Son, one of Dundee's most established and trusted independent funeral directors. Operating from 188 High Street, Lochee, Dundee, this branch forms part of a family of funeral homes that has been serving the local community with compassion and care since 1910, making it one of the region's longest-standing and largest independent funeral director groups.
The Lochee branch is dedicated to providing personalised, heartfelt services tailored to each family's unique needs, recognising that every loved one deserves a meaningful farewell. The team is available 24 hours a day, 365 days a year, ensuring families can reach out for support whenever they need it most. Their approach centres on compassionate care, transparent communication, and professional expertise, guiding families through every step of the funeral arrangement process with empathy and understanding.
Services offered include both burial and cremation arrangements, direct cremation and burial options, care and viewing facilities, floral tributes, assistance liaising with officiants, and a range of additional services such as memorials, repatriation, and prepayment plans. Financial assistance guidance is also available for families who may need support with funeral costs.
